Komatsu WA500-6 Fault Code H-6: Complete Diagnostic Guide
What is Komatsu WA500-6 Fault Code H-6?
Fault Code H-6 on the Komatsu WA500-6 wheel loader indicates a hydraulic oil temperature sensor malfunction or abnormally high hydraulic oil temperature. This code is triggered when the Electronic Control Module (ECM) detects either a sensor circuit failure or when hydraulic oil temperature exceeds the manufacturer's safe operating threshold (typically above 120°C/248°F).
This fault is critical for the WA500-6 because excessive hydraulic temperatures can cause rapid degradation of seals, hoses, and hydraulic fluid, leading to catastrophic system failure. The hydraulic system powers all loader functions, making temperature monitoring essential for component longevity and operational safety.
Common Symptoms
When Code H-6 is active, operators typically experience:
- Hydraulic oil temperature warning light illuminated on the instrument cluster (red or amber)
- Reduced hydraulic response or sluggish bucket/arm movements as the system enters protective derate mode
- Audible warning alarm sounding in the cab when temperature thresholds are exceeded
- Automatic function lockout preventing loader operations until temperatures decrease
- Visible steam or excessive heat radiating from the hydraulic tank or cooler assembly
Potential Causes
The most common technical causes for H-6 on used WA500-6 machines include:
- Hydraulic oil temperature sensor failure due to internal element degradation (common after 8,000+ hours)
- Corroded or damaged wiring harness connections at the sensor, particularly where harness routes near hot engine components
- Hydraulic oil cooler blockage from accumulated debris, reducing cooling efficiency
- Low hydraulic oil level causing insufficient heat dissipation and elevated temperatures
- Faulty cooling fan operation or damaged fan drive system preventing adequate airflow
- ECM calibration issues or software glitches in older machines with outdated firmware
How to Troubleshoot and Fix Code H-6
Step 1: Visual Inspection Check hydraulic oil level using the sight glass. Inspect the temperature sensor (located on the hydraulic tank) for physical damage, oil contamination on connectors, or corroded terminals. On used excavators, examine the wiring harness for chafing points where it contacts frame members.
Step 2: Sensor Circuit Testing Using a digital multimeter, measure sensor resistance. The WA500-6 temperature sensor should read approximately 200-300 ohms at 20°C ambient temperature. Check for voltage supply (typically 5V reference) at the sensor connector with ignition on. Verify ground continuity to the ECM.
Step 3: Cooling System Verification Inspect the hydraulic oil cooler for external blockage and internal flow restrictions. Test cooling fan engagement during warm-up cycles. Clean cooler fins and verify fan clutch operation.
Step 4: Component Replacement If sensor readings are out of specification or circuit tests reveal open/short conditions, replace the temperature sensor (Komatsu part number specific to WA500-6). For used machines, always replace the connector pigtail simultaneously to prevent recurring corrosion issues.
